Member SamuraiDana Posted September 19, 2008 Member Share Posted September 19, 2008 I got DD's Tai Chi Master the other day. I don't have the time to be doing anymore full on reviews like I did I the past, but I figured I'd give a bit of a rundown on the major aspects to this disc. The skinny is that it isn't a good product. But the part that surprised me was the picture. Looking at the pics posted elsewhere, it looks nice enough and even better than the French disc I think. However, actually watching it reveals a problem that brings the quality of this disc even lower. On most of the frames of this movie, something really strange occurs where there is a cut, the start of the very next frame starts to stutter for a bit then keep going. It's almost like a slight slow motion effect. I remember seeing something like it on the Mei Ah DVD of Hard Boiled where it did it about once or twice to cover some missing frames. But in this case, it happens for a good amount of time during the movie and it's extremely annoying. Member chen lung Posted January 19, 2009 Member Share Posted January 19, 2009 To be honest, no release is great. Video: Dimension = Best levels. French = Anamorphic and most stable. (Dragon Dynasty has this frame problem and the levels look poor) Audio: Laserdisc. (French fluctuates in speed from scene-to-scene) Subtitles: French (for those speakers, I'm sure theirs are good). Dragon Dynasty's are probably better than Universe's, but still not a re-translation. As others have said about HK cinema and DVDBeaver, they are only good for the captures and specs.
